Area College Students Receive First Semester Honors

Three area students have been named to the honor roll for the first semester of the 2013-14 academic year at their respective colleges.

Named to the honor roll at Central Michigan University was Courtney Perry, a 2010 graduate of Vicksburg High School and the daughter of Rene Schreffler of Vicksburg and Rodney Perry of Portage. She graduated this year with a degree in Recreation, Parks, and Leisure Service Administration.

Also on CMU’s Presidential Honor’s list was Claudia Ramsey, a 2013 graduate of Vicksburg. A bio-medical major, she is the daughter of Mari and Ken Smith and Ed Ramsey of Vicksburg. At Washington University in St. Louis, Missouri, Meg McGuire, also a 2013 graduate of VHS, made the Dean’s List. Majoring in neuroscience, she is the daughter of Shawn and Pam McGuire of Vicksburg.
